Answer: This does not represent a function
Step-by-step explanation: To tell if this relation is a function, we can use the vertical line test. In other words, if we can draw a vertical line that passes through more than one point on the graph, then the relation is not a function. In this situation, it's possible to have a vertical line that passes through more than one point so it's not a function.

Answer:
170
Step-by-step explanation:
Given
Tickets = $2 per single and $3 per couple
Total tickets = 365
Total receipts = $925
Required
Number of singles tickets sold.
Let S and C represent singles and couples respectively.
If the total number of tickets sold is 365, then
S + C = 365 --- (1)
Also, if the singles are charged $2 and couples, $3, then
2S + 3C = 925 ----- (2)
Make C the subject of formula in (1)
C = 365 - S
Substitute 365 - S for C in (2)
2S + 3(365 - S) = 925
Open bracket
2S + 1095 - 3S = 925
Collect like terms
2S - 3S = 925 - 1095
-S = -170
Multiply both sides by -1
-1 * -S = -1 * -170
S = 170
Recall that S represents number of single present at the even.
Hence, the number of singles are 170
